Co-Ownership, known as fractional ownership, is a growing trend in reale state, especially in the second-home market.
As a legal way for two or more unrelated persons to own a property together, fractional ownership can attract buyers who seek lower mortgage payments and greater flexibility. It can work with different types of properties, from upscale homes to fourplex units. It's also an excellent way for investors to add a new revenue channel.
Many in the housing industry see the flexibility co-ownership as one possible solutions to the current affordability crisis. Some predict that fractional ownership may help decrease demand for middle-tier housing, ultimately helping home prices level off. Fans of the concept also tout potential environmental benefits from an expected reduction in new home construction.
While co-ownership is still a relatively new concept in the industry, its promise of flexibility can offer an intriguing personal and financial alternative for buyers who may want to co-own a property but live in different areas of the United States.
